Hawzah News Agency- Sheikh Khalid al-Jandi, a member of the Supreme Council of Islamic Affairs of Egypt, emphasized that visiting graves is a legitimate and praiseworthy act, as it reminds one of the Hereafter and includes greeting the inhabitants of the graves and praying for their forgiveness.
He added that he himself loves to visit the Ahl al-Bayt shrines, and the graves, and considers it a means of drawing closer to Allah the Highest.
Khalid al-Jandi made these statements on the television program "Lailhum Yafqahoon" aired on the DMC network, and clarified that visiting graves and holy sites is completely legitimate and desirable according to Islamic law.
